from typing import Iterable
|
||||
|
||||
import volatility.framework.interfaces.plugins as plugins
|
||||
from volatility.framework import renderers, interfaces, exceptions
|
||||
from volatility.framework.configuration import requirements
|
||||
from volatility.framework.renderers import format_hints
|
||||
import volatility.plugins.windows.poolscanner as poolscanner
|
||||
|
||||
class MutantScan(plugins.PluginInterface):
|
||||
"""Scans for mutexes present in a particular windows memory image"""
|
||||
|
||||
@classmethod
|
||||
def get_requirements(cls):
|
||||
return [
|
||||
requirements.TranslationLayerRequirement(
|
||||
name = 'primary', description = 'Memory layer for the kernel', architectures = ["Intel32", "Intel64"]),
|
||||
requirements.SymbolTableRequirement(name = "nt_symbols", description = "Windows kernel symbols"),
|
||||
]
|
||||
|
||||
@classmethod
|
||||
def scan_mutants(cls,
|
||||
context: interfaces.context.ContextInterface,
|
||||
layer_name: str,
|
||||
symbol_table: str) -> \
|
||||
Iterable[interfaces.objects.ObjectInterface]:
|
||||
"""Scans for mutants using the poolscanner module and constraints"""
|
||||
|
||||
constraints = poolscanner.PoolScanner.builtin_constraints(symbol_table,
|
||||
[b'Mut\xe1', b'Muta'])
|
||||
|
||||
for result in poolscanner.PoolScanner.generate_pool_scan(context,
|
||||
layer_name,
|
||||
symbol_table,
|
||||
constraints):
|
||||
|
||||
constraint, mem_object, _header = result
|
||||
if constraint.object_type == "Mutant":
|
||||
yield mem_object
|
||||
|
||||
def _generator(self):
|
||||
for mutant in self.scan_mutants(self.context,
|
||||
self.config['primary'],
|
||||
self.config['nt_symbols']):
|
||||
|
||||
try:
|
||||
name = mutant.get_name()
|
||||
except exceptions.InvalidAddressException:
|
||||
name = renderers.NotApplicableValue()
|
||||
|
||||
yield (0, (format_hints.Hex(mutant.vol.offset), name))
|
||||
|
||||
def run(self):
|
||||
return renderers.TreeGrid([("Offset", format_hints.Hex), ("Name", str),],
|
||||
self._generator())
